“ * Tou Wiegand vas questioned concerning the ‘Mast espionage
system and he claimed that the articles written in the United States
cS Cerman sepionage are inaccurate since he Believen that the writers
40 not know what they are talking about. He hae advisei that he Aas
noticed that one Micoli bag been pointed out as the hea: of German
intelligence, He stated tha: Zicoli has no influence ani definitely
4e not the chief of the German intelligence. It is his belief that
the chief of the German Intelligence Service is one Admiral Canaries.
‘Yon Viegnad olains that be hae avoided Rerr Himler and <~
those eagaged or who might be engsged in any espionage. He claime —
to know Little about their activities in thie field. ~
Yon Wiegand was asked whethor German sabotage, espionage
an¢ propagnoda were separate efforte or united, to which he replied
that he did not know. Von viegnnd gould aot furnish any information
concerning how the Geraan Government selected ite agente, whether
48 used exchange students, refugees, representatives of travel bureaus,
or whether it had any alliance vith crizinale in the United States or
whether any pressure wse placed ou families in Surope of people in
the United States.
Yon Viegand did wot’ know how the German agents vere trained
er where = how they are inatructed where to report or to whom. He
414 sot know how the Gestapo operated. He claimed not to know any =~ > -<~3..:-
of the lending agente. He aduitted heviag known a Horr Feldsann, ~
as Oxford man who ie Chief of the Foreign Political Derartaent ia
London, who died suddenly prior to the opening of the war.
Yon Wiegnad advised there is no forma) offsoial consorship
in Germany, Pmt that the Governnent "takes the risk of what is eent
oat®. .
